Wikipedia article




'Cinders' is an American silent drama film.

Production



The dog in the film was played by 'Mutt,' cast member George Stanley's own dog.To-day's Cinema News and Property Gazette, Volumes 3-4, July 9, 1913, p. 111, retrieved October 1, 2015

Release



'Cinders' was released on May 2, 1913, in the United States, and on August 14, 1913, in England.To-day's Cinema News and Property Gazette, Volumes 3-4, July 9, 1913, p. 12-13, retrieved October 1, 2015 It accompanied the two-reel prestige drama, 'Hearts of the First Empire' at screenings in New Zealand in March, 1914.[http://paperspast.natlib.govt.nz/cgi-bin/paperspast?a=d&d=NEM19140214.2.59 Nelson Evening Mail]. Vol XLVIII. 14 February 1914. p 7. Retrieved 1 October 2015
